autoxnyc 4 Posted May 14, 2010 I go there once or twice a month and it's a great place to shoot for cheap. Can't beat $40 a year for 4 ranges. 25yd pistol range 15yd rimfire range 100yd rifle range tactical range where you can practice draw and let off shot shells. I have a guest pass as well so if anyone wants to check it out u're welcome to come along. They also run IPDA and a bunch of other matches there. shizzoizzo7 6 Posted April 10, 2011 Do any members know if they pro rate membership if I wanted to join now or if its the same no matter when you join? Quote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
RecessedFilter 222 Posted April 10, 2011 Not sure what 'pro rate membership' means, but all memberships expire December 31st. That's why you should get a membership early in the year. It's not worth it to register in November when it is going to expire in another month. If you are not a member and you register, it is $60 I believe. Then the next year you register, it goes down to $30 or $40, I forget. Don't quote me on exact prices, but I think I paid $30 this year and I have been a member for the past two years.
